This morning I woke up feeling really good. While I was drinking my water, I decided it was the perfect morning to spend some time stretching and focusing on my breathing.
I spent about 30 minutes moving my body. I don't know the names of all the stretches, but I do know they made me feel better and got my blood flow going more.
Today I gave a little extra love to the parts of my body that often get overlooked-my ankles, hands, fingers, and toes. I rotated my joints, pointed and flexed my feet, curled and relaxed my toes and opened and closed my hands.
My glutes and hips are also areas that need extra attention, so | laid on my back and did windshield wipers. One of my favorite stretches I usually encourage people to try is putting my legs up on the wall—it feels good for my glutes, low back, and hamstrings.
